The story behind
Since its origins, the Émile Hermès collection has perpetuated the tradition of bringing together rare and atypical pieces. This is seen in compositions of real objects that allow us to appreciate their stylistic and typological variants at a single glance. It was one of these compositions, dated from 1923, that served as a model for this scarf on which dog collars are carefully arranged according to size or symmetry. A few years later, these adornments inspired the famous Collier de chien belt and eponymous bracelet. Florence Manlik's precise, meticulous hand, coupled with her undeniable sense of volume and material, create a piece of remarkable realism.
